    About the Role

    The role of the Capability Specialist is to be responsible for supporting the capability development within the Eligibility function of the Victorian Workers Compensation Business unit. The objective is to work in partnership with the business and the Technical Training Specialists to support staff to transition from technical training into their operational roles. Utilising the Skills Matrix and following the Capability Enablement Model, you will be subject matter experts who will own relevant business processes and will champion and deliver relevant training in an operational environment.

    How you'll make an impact

    In this position, your responsibilities will include:

    • Supporting the capability development of Operational staff in 'on-the-job' environments
    • Regularly engaging with Team Managers to ensure the Skills Matrix template accurately describes the key tasks of the role and that the benchmark dates for completion are correct
    • Utilising the Skills Matrix (and Professional Standards Framework when operational) to determine the capability gaps of team members following initial training
    • Providing 'on the-job' technical, service and operational training and face to face coaching with Eligibility Officers (new staff or transferred staff) to assist in making timely and quality determinations
    • Developing a mutually cooperative and personalized approach to coaching Eligibility Officers in the Eligibility Branch to maximize their ability to determine customer's benefits
    • Following the Capability Enablement Model for structured engagement and feedback around capability build with Eligibility Officers
    • Communicating feedback to Team Managers in line with the Capability Enablement model.
    • Being flexible and fluid in a dynamic environment with an ability to change direction with evolving strategies and priorities.
    • Utilising advance emotional intelligence capability to anticipate the need of customers both internally and externally.
    • Work closely with internal stakeholders to ensure consistency across portfolios and timely and quality determinations.
    • Attending eligibility team meetings and support the business unit by utilising your knowledge and championing and implementing changes.
    • Reviewing Injured Worker Survey team results for areas of focus and development within each team and provide support and development to address.
    • Actively participating in the continual improvement and evolution of the GB Service Framework.
    • Attending monthly Customer and Capability Specialist team meeting to proactively discuss trends, focus areas and action plan.

    About you

    About You

    We're looking for Eligibility experts who also have:

    • Significant technical Workers Compensation experience, particularly within the Eligibility space
    • Experience within VIC Eligibility, Whole Person Impairment (WPI), Worker Injury Damages (WID), PIAWE, Work capacity Decisions (WCD) or other Technical Specialisation
    • Knowledge of relevant Workers Compensation Acts and Legislative requirements
    • Demonstrated focus on quality, accuracy and attention to detail.
    • Strategic thinking capability and a Continuous Improvement mindset
    • Excellent communication skills and proven experience in a coaching capacity
    • Experience in identifying patterns or trends that require corrective action across operations
    • Expert ability to influence stakeholders
